Understanding Dyslexia and Auditory Processing



Dyslexia affects approximately 1 in 5 individuals, making it among one of the most usual learning impairment. If you're navigating dyslexia, you might discover that it doesn't simply impact analysis and writing; it can additionally impact just how you process auditory details.

Auditory processing describes how your mind translates audios, consisting of language. When you deal with this, it can result in obstacles in comprehending talked instructions and adhering to discussions.

You might observe that you frequently misunderstand what you listen to or that it takes longer for you to respond in conversations. This isn't a reflection of your knowledge; it's a details problem related to refining auditory signals.

Understanding this connection is crucial due to the fact that it aids clarify why you might excel in aesthetic jobs while encountering obstacles in jobs that rely upon auditory understanding.

Acknowledging these obstacles can empower you. By understanding the complexities of dyslexia and auditory handling, you can better support for your needs, whether in educational settings or social circumstances.

It's vital to acknowledge these problems so you can look for the best support and approaches in the future.

Reliable Methods for Support



Browsing the obstacles of acoustic processing can really feel frustrating, yet there work techniques that can assist you prosper.

By executing these techniques, you can enhance your discovering experience and improve your capability to process auditory info.

- ** Make use of visual help **: Matching acoustic instructions with visual assistances, like graphes or representations, can significantly enhance comprehension.

- ** Break jobs into smaller sized steps **: Streamlining guidelines into manageable pieces enables you to concentrate and process info better.

- ** Practice energetic paying attention **: Participate in workouts that encourage you to pay attention diligently, such as summarizing what you have actually listened to or asking concerns for clarification.

- ** Incorporate technology **: Utilize apps or software developed to assist with acoustic handling, such as speech-to-text devices or audiobooks, to strengthen discovering.

Creating Supportive Discovering Settings



Creating an encouraging knowing environment is vital for assisting individuals with acoustic handling difficulties prosper. Start by minimizing distractions in your class or learning room. Usage acoustic panels or soft home furnishings to soak up audio, which can aid students concentrate better. Make certain seating setups permit clear sightlines to the teacher and any kind of aesthetic aids.



Next off, incorporate clear and succinct communication.
